Output d8784d8a26755eaa7dd063084df63f795941e232d5d65c8a70d72e14feafa949:1

value
351264
script pubkey
OP_0 OP_PUSHBYTES_20 bf20d5f83dc26f80dc4e8cc8e34b037dbc2391c0
address
ltc1qhusdt7pacfhcphzw3nywxjcr0k7z8ywq4z0z0m
transaction
d8784d8a26755eaa7dd063084df63f795941e232d5d65c8a70d72e14feafa949
spent
true